Один зламаний бульбулятор замість звичайного факторіалу рахує "простий факторіал" - добуток всіх простих чисел, які не перевищують дане, причому "простий факторіал" працює лише для простих чисел (інакше бульбулятор починає булькотіти). Одного разу, граючи з бульбулятором, Міша підрахував різницю двох простих факторіалів і запам'ятав її, а самі числа забув. Від вас вимагається написати програму, яка знаходить самі два простих числа.
У вхідному файлі записане число, яке запам'ятав Міша (не більше 5000 цифр).
У вихідний файл вивести NO, якщо число не є різницею двох простих факторіалів, інакше у першому рядку вивести YES, а у другому – більше з простих чисел.